在創建網站時,布局和設計是重要的一環,而字體也同樣至關重要。在CSS中,默認情況下會使用一種被稱為“用戶代理樣式表”的樣式表來設置默認字體。
用戶代理樣式表是指在Web瀏覽器初次渲染頁面時自動應用的一組樣式。這些樣式在不同的瀏覽器中可能會有所不同,但通常都會包括默認字體和字號。
body { font-family: -apple-system, BlinkMacSystemFont, "Segoe UI", "Roboto", "Oxygen", "Ubuntu", "Cantarell", "Fira Sans", "Droid Sans", "Helvetica Neue", sans-serif; font-size: 16px; }
如上所示,這是默認的字體設置代碼。可以看到,如果瀏覽器支持它們,字體按照逗號分隔列表的順序進行選擇。如果第一個字體不可用,則會嘗試選擇第二個,以此類推。
在字體選擇方面,設備上安裝的字體會優先于Web字體。因此,如果用戶計算機中已經安裝了被列在字體列表中的字體,則會自動使用該字體。
當然,網站設計師可以通過CSS樣式表覆蓋默認字體并使用自定義字體,以達到更好的效果。但是,在選擇自定義字體時,需要謹慎考慮可用性和可訪問性,以確保網站的可讀性和可用性。
在制作網站時,我們應該始終關注字體的選擇,以便為用戶提供更好的使用體驗。